制动鼓铸造工艺的改进

摘    要:介绍了生产灰铸铁制动鼓铸件原来采用的铸造工艺:底注开放式浇注系统,铸件由两个边冒口补缩;生产结果:缩松废品率约为20%。为消除缩松缺陷,对原铸造工艺进行了改进:(1)只用一个冒口补缩铸件;(2)浇注系统仍为开放式,但取消横浇道,冒口直接设在直浇道下部;(3)采用宽度加大的冒口颈,改善补缩作用。试验结果:彻底解决了缩松问题,而且通过降低浇注速度、提高型砂性能和造型紧实度,有效控制了冲砂缺陷。

Improvement of Casting Method Used for Brake Drum

Abstract:The former casting method of gray iron brake drum was introduced:the bottom non-pressurized gating system was adopted,the casing was fed with two side feeder.As the production result,shrinkage porosities-caused rejection rate was about 20%.In order to eliminate the shrinkage porosities,the former casting method was improved:1)Setting only one riser to feed the casting;2)The gating system was still non-pressurized but the runners were cancelled and the feeder was set immediately under the sprue;3)The riser neck with enlarged width was adopted to improve feeding effect.The test result showed that the shrinkage porosities defects were completely eliminated and,by reducing pouring rate,improving properties of the molding sand and increasing the compactness of sand mold,the new method-caused sand washing defects have been also solved.
